Pay:  Starting at $20.00/hr., plus bonus opportunity.

  

Jacksons is seeking an experienced Accounting Assistant with a high level of skills in Microsoft Excel and data manipulation to join our team. If you’re reliable and eager to learn, then this is the right job for you! The ideal candidate is a motivated self-starter who can rise to the challenge.  Under limited supervision, this position will conduct complex discrepancy research; process invoices, process/post customer payments and collect past due receivables on assigned customer accounts by means of standard communication both internally and externally in a fast-paced environment.

 

Shift:  Monday - Friday (FT) days

 

Duties/Responsibilities:

  • Prepare, compile, and sort documents for data entry into accounting systems.
  • Evaluate source documents for accuracy, reconcile and verify data for entry, and modify where necessary.
  • Process and create customer invoices, daily EFT settlements and post customer payments.
  • Set up new customer accounts, ensure receipt of account information and perform verbal confirmations with customer.
  • Process vendor invoices through accounts payable software to obtain payment approval according to company policy.
  • Communicate with vendors and resolve payment or billing issues.
  • Report on daily bank activity to management.
  • Process deposits including coding and posting payments.
  • Conduct account research and provide support for internal and external customers.
  • Other reconciliations, duties or special projects as assigned.

 

Skills/Qualifications:

  • Prior accounts receivable, payable, or other accounting related experience preferred.
  • Intermediate knowledge of Excel, Word, and Outlook proficiency (Excel test may be required)
  • A history of providing excellent customer service and knowledge of collections.
  • A high degree of effectiveness with exceptional attention to detail, can complete work with minimal errors and are able to find solutions to issues.
  • Accurate data entry, with strong analytical skills and ability to multitask.
  • A high level of productivity – You work efficiently, are well organized, and prioritize work properly to meet demands.
  • The ability to communicate effectively and professionally with all levels of the organization.
  • Effectiveness in working both as a team and independently with minimal direction.
  • Strong initiative, problem solving, and resolution skills
